Abstract
The invention relates to a tail water gate maintenance platform which comprises a support frame and a flat plate, wherein the support frame comprises a rectangular frame and a plurality of inclined rods, one side of the rectangular frame is fixedly arranged on the wall of a door slot hole through expansion screws, the plurality of inclined rods are positioned below the rectangular frame and used for supporting the rectangular frame, one ends of the inclined rods are fixedly connected with the other side of the rectangular frame, the other ends of the inclined rods are fixedly arranged on the wall of the door slot hole through the expansion screws, and the flat plate is tiled on the rectangular frame and fixedly connected with the rectangular frame. The support frame is fixed at the door slot by the expansion screw, the flat plate is tiled on the rectangular frame and is fixedly connected with the rectangular frame, and the tail sluice gate can be overhauled in the hoisting process, so that the time for dismantling and installing the tail sluice gate connecting device is saved, and the working efficiency is improved.

Technical Field
The invention belongs to the technical field of metal structures of hydraulic and hydroelectric engineering, and particularly relates to a tail water gate maintenance platform.
Background
In hydraulic and hydroelectric engineering, the power generation plant is provided with a tail water gate, the tail water gate comprises a plurality of sections of door plates, and two adjacent sections of door plates are connected through a connecting device and used for retaining water during construction period and plant equipment maintenance period so as to prevent water from being poured into the plant.
At present, when the tail water gate is overhauled, a door panel is separated through a connecting device for detaching the tail water gate, an installation workshop is hung section by a door machine, and the tail water gate is overhauled in the installation workshop. The connecting device for dismounting and mounting the tail water gate needs to spend a large amount of time, and the working efficiency is influenced.
Therefore, a tail sluice gate maintenance platform is designed, the tail sluice gate maintenance platform is directly installed at the position of the gate slot, and maintenance can be performed in the hoisting process of the tail sluice gate, so that the time for dismantling and installing the tail sluice gate connecting device is saved, and the working efficiency is improved.

Detailed Description
In order that the above objects, features and advantages of the present invention can be more clearly understood, there will now be described in detail, with reference to the accompanying drawings, a non-limiting detailed description of the present invention.
As shown in fig. 1 to 5, the tail gate maintenance platform of the embodiment includes a support frame 1, a flat plate 2 and a falling prevention device 3; the flat plate 2 is tiled on the support frame 1 and fixedly connected with the support frame, the support frame 1 is fixedly installed on the hole wall of the door slot, and the anti-falling device 3 acts on the maintainer to prevent the maintainer from falling. The support frame 1 is used for enhancing the strength of the flat plate 2, and the flat plate 2 is not easy to deform in the using process. The plate 2 is used to support the service personnel. The anti-falling device 3 is used for protecting the safety of maintainers.
The plate 2 is provided with a plurality of anti-slip protrusions 21. The antiskid projections 21 are spread over the flat plate 2 at intervals and are in a star shape. The anti-slip protrusions 21 not only prevent the maintainers from slipping down and improve the safety of the flat plate 2, but also are beautiful.
Support frame 1 includes rectangular frame 11 and a plurality of down tube 12, and 11 one sides of rectangular frame are through expansion screw 13 fixed mounting on door slot hole wall, and a plurality of down tube 12 are located rectangular frame 11 below and are used for supporting rectangular frame 11, 12 one ends of down tube and 11 opposite side fixed connection of rectangular frame, and 12 other ends of down tube pass through expansion screw 13 fixed mounting on door slot hole wall, and dull and stereotyped 2 tiling is on rectangular frame 11 and rather than fixed connection. A plurality of cross bars 14 and a plurality of vertical bars 15 are arranged in the rectangular frame 11, and the cross bars 14 and the vertical bars 15 are mutually crossed to form a net-shaped structure. Rectangular frame 11 only is connected with one side and door slot hole pore wall, and other parts all belong to unsettled state, consequently, increase a plurality of down tube 12 and support rectangular frame 11, increase rectangular frame 11 intensity, and support frame 1 is difficult for dropping, improves tail water gate and overhauls the platform security.
The anti-falling device 3 comprises a vest 31, a traction rope 32 and a safety hook 33, wherein one end of the traction rope 32 is connected with the vest 31, and the other end is connected with the safety hook 33. The safety hook 33 comprises a clasp 34, a riveting column 35 and a hook seat 36, the hook seat 36 is provided with a through rotating hole, one end of the riveting column 35 is fixedly connected with the clasp 34, the other end of the riveting column can rotatably penetrate through the rotating hole and is fixedly connected with a stop 37, and the stop 37 blocks outside the rotating hole; the pull cord 32 is connected to the hook block 36. The clasp 34 includes the coupler body 341, detain the pole 342 and the shell fragment 343 that resets, and the coupler body 341 is the U type and coupler body 341 opening one side is equipped with the pivot, and the rotatable cover of detaining pole 342 one end is located in the pivot, is provided with the shell fragment 343 that resets on the coupler body 341, and the pole 342 that detains is provided with the mounting groove, and the shell fragment 343 riveting that resets is in the mounting groove, and the other end of the pole 342 that detains is connected with coupler body (341) opening opposite side under the shell fragment (343) elastic action that resets. The buckle rod 342 has a cavity 345, and the end of the hook body 341 can be snapped into the cavity 345. The buckle rod 342 is provided with a groove-shaped mounting seat 346, the hook body 341 is clamped in the mounting seat 346 and is provided with a sliding groove 347 along the moving direction of the buckle rod 342, the mounting seat 346 is provided with a sliding block 348, and the sliding block 348 is slidably embedded in the sliding groove 347. The inner wall of the sliding groove 347 is provided with a limiting block 344. Vest 31 is an air bag. A round rod is arranged above the support frame 1, metal bases are arranged at two ends of the round rod, and the metal bases are fixedly installed on concrete through expansion screws 13. The metal base increases the area of contact of steel pipe and concrete, makes the steel pipe fixed more firm. The vest 31 is sleeved on the body of the maintainer, the buckle rod 342 is rotated, the round rod is clamped in the hook body 341, and the safety hook 33 can slide on the round rod. Haulage rope 32 is soft, does not influence the maintainer normal activity, and when the maintainer was too close from the rectangular frame 11 suspension side, haulage rope 32 tractive maintainer prevented that the maintainer from falling.
For the use of this example, reference is made to the following steps:
when in use, firstly, the vest 31 is sleeved on the body of the maintainer, the safety hook 33 is sleeved on the round rod, and the maintainer stands on the flat plate 2. Then, the tail water gate is slowly hoisted by a portal crane, and a maintainer directly overhauls the gate slot orifice. And finally, after the overhaul is finished, the gate is dropped back to the opening of the gate slot to be locked and stored.
